WebMar 24, 2024 · Inactivated or recombinant influenza virus vaccines are given by a health care provider as an injection into the muscle. Adults with HIV need one dose of an inactivated or recombinant influenza virus vaccine yearly. Children with HIV who are 6 months of age and older need one dose of an inactivated influenza virus vaccine yearly. The human immunodeficiency viruses (HIV) are two species of Lentivirus (a subgroup of retrovirus) that infect humans. Over time, they cause ac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(AIDS), a condition in which progressive failure of the immune system allows life-threatening opportunistic infections and cancers to thrive. Without treatment, average survival time after infection with HIV is estimated to be 9 to 11 years, depending on the HIV subtype.
